protected void frmFacilityDetail_ItemCommand(object sender, FormViewCommandEventArgs e) { DropDownList ddlFacilityType = (DropDownList)frmFacilityDetail.FindControl("ddlFacilityType"); DropDownList ddlFacilityCategory = (DropDownList)frmFacilityDetail.FindControl("ddlFacilityCategory"); TextBox txtFacilityDescription = (TextBox)frmFacilityDetail.FindControl("txtFacilityDescription"); TextBox txtFacilityName = (TextBox)frmFacilityDetail.FindControl("txtFacilityName"); if (e.CommandName.ToString() == "Add") { TLGX_Consumer.MDMSVC.DC_Accommodation_Facility newObj = new MDMSVC.DC_Accommodation_Facility { Accommodation_Facility_Id = Guid.NewGuid(), Accommodation_Id = new Guid(Request.QueryString["Hotel_Id"]), FacilityCategory = ddlFacilityCategory.SelectedItem.Text.ToString(), FacilityType = ddlFacilityType.SelectedItem.Text.ToString(), Description = txtFacilityDescription.Text.Trim(), FacilityName = txtFacilityName.Text.Trim(), Create_Date = DateTime.Now, Create_User = System.Web.HttpContext.Current.User.Identity.Name, IsActive = true }; if (AccSvc.AddHotelFacilityDetails(newObj)) { BootstrapAlert.BootstrapAlertMessage(dvMsg, "Facility has been added successfully", BootstrapAlertType.Success); } else { BootstrapAlert.BootstrapAlertMessage(dvMsg, "Error Occurred", BootstrapAlertType.Warning); } newObj = null; } else if (e.CommandName.ToString() == "Save") { Accomodation_ID = new Guid(Request.QueryString["Hotel_Id"]); Guid myRow_Id = Guid.Parse(grdFacilityList.SelectedDataKey.Value.ToString()); TLGX_Consumer.MDMSVC.DC_Accommodation_Facility newObj = new MDMSVC.DC_Accommodation_Facility { Accommodation_Facility_Id = myRow_Id, Accommodation_Id = Accomodation_ID, FacilityCategory = ddlFacilityCategory.SelectedItem.Text.ToString(), FacilityType = ddlFacilityType.SelectedItem.Text.ToString(), Description = txtFacilityDescription.Text.Trim(), FacilityName = txtFacilityName.Text.Trim(), Edit_Date = DateTime.Now, Edit_User = System.Web.HttpContext.Current.User.Identity.Name, IsActive = true }; if (AccSvc.UpdateHotelFacilityDetails(newObj)) { frmFacilityDetail.ChangeMode(FormViewMode.Insert); BootstrapAlert.BootstrapAlertMessage(dvMsg, "Facility has been updated successfully", BootstrapAlertType.Success); } else { BootstrapAlert.BootstrapAlertMessage(dvMsg, "Error Occurred", BootstrapAlertType.Warning); } } ; frmFacilityDetail.DataBind(); GetFacilityCategory(); GetFacilityDetails(); GetFacilityType(); }